The structure of the title compound, (C20H25N2O2)+.(C8H7O3)- at 122 (1) K has been compared to the closely related cinchonidinium mandelate salts [Gjerløv & Larsen (1997), Acta Cryst. B53, 708-718]. The hydrogen-bonding arrangement of infinite chains of alternating anions and cations is identical to the hydrogen-bonding pattern seen in the diastereomeric mandelate salts of cinchonidine. Likewise, the herring-bone stacking of the quinoline ring systems of the cations resembles the packing pattern observed in other salts of the cinchona alkaloids and in the free bases.
